Which Should You Buy?
Divisive but undoubtedly distinctive, Torino22 sits somewhere between refreshing eucalyptus and an unexpected BR540-esque saffron sweetness. It's unique, but sample before you commit.
Davidoff Adventure is a divisive scent: some find it a delightful, subtle everyday wear that defies its price tag, while others are utterly put off by its perceived linearity and woeful performance. Expect a fresh, spicy ride, but don't count on it lasting the journey.

Occasions
Its moderate to strong performance and unique profile make it versatile for most occasions, though very high heat might be too much for its sweeter, woody core. Many reviewers praise its 'all-rounder' status, making it suitable for casual wear or even a sophisticated date night, but could be a little too distinctive for a very formal setting.

Occasions
Its fresh and clean profile, combined with generally poor longevity and sillage, makes it ideal for casual, sport, or office wear where it won't offend. Most reviews highlight its suitability for daily use rather than special events.
